What is the role of flexible grids in responsive design?

What is the role of flexible grids in responsive design?

Responsive design is a fundamental aspect of modern web development, aiming to provide an optimal viewing experience across a wide range of devices. At the heart of responsive design lies the concept of flexible grids, which play a crucial role in creating adaptable and visually appealing layouts. In this comprehensive guide, we will explore how flexible grids contribute to responsive design, the key principles behind their implementation, and the impact they have on user experience and design aesthetics.

The Evolution of Responsive Design

Responsive design has become an integral part of web development due to the proliferation of diverse devices such as smartphones, tablets, laptops, and desktops. As users access websites and applications on various screen sizes and resolutions, the need for designs that seamlessly adapt to these differences has become paramount. This led to the emergence of responsive design principles, aimed at creating layouts that fluidly adjust to different devices without compromising on functionality or aesthetics.

The Importance of Flexible Grids

Flexible grids are critical components of responsive design as they provide the framework for creating dynamic and adaptable layouts. By using relative units such as percentages and ems instead of fixed pixel values, flexible grids enable the distribution of content in a manner that responds to the dimensions of the user's screen. This approach ensures that the design maintains its visual integrity and usability across devices, offering a consistent and engaging experience for all users.

Moreover, flexible grids empower designers to implement multi-column layouts that can fluidly adjust based on the available screen space, thus optimizing content presentation and readability. This level of flexibility is achieved through the use of CSS media queries, which allow for targeted styling adjustments based on screen size, resolution, and orientation.

Creating Responsive Layouts with Flexible Grids

When implementing flexible grids, designers leverage the power of proportion-based layout systems, ensuring that the design elements adapt proportionally to the viewport size. This approach not only accommodates varying screen dimensions but also facilitates the alignment and spacing of elements to maintain visual harmony.

Furthermore, the use of fluid typography within flexible grids enables text to scale gracefully across different devices, enhancing readability and accessibility. By employing relative font sizes and line heights, designers can ensure that the content remains legible and visually appealing, regardless of the user's chosen device.

Enhancing User Experience and Design Aesthetics

Flexible grids contribute significantly to user experience by eliminating the need for horizontal scrolling and zooming, thus streamlining navigation and interaction. This seamless adaptability not only enhances usability but also fosters a sense of inclusivity, as users across diverse devices can access content without encountering visual distortions or layout inconsistencies.

From a design perspective, flexible grids allow for the creation of aesthetically pleasing and harmonious layouts that seamlessly adjust to different screen sizes and resolutions. By embracing the principles of flexible grids, designers can prioritize content hierarchy, incorporate diverse media types, and maintain visual balance, thereby elevating the overall appeal of the design.

Conclusion

Flexible grids serve as the cornerstone of responsive design, empowering designers to craft experiences that transcend device boundaries and cater to the diverse needs of modern users. By embracing the fluidity and adaptability offered by flexible grids, designers can create layouts that prioritize user experience, aesthetic integrity, and functional cohesiveness. As the digital landscape continues to evolve, the role of flexible grids in responsive design will remain pivotal, driving the creation of immersive and inclusive interfaces for the digital world.

Topic
Questions